    def __init__(self):
        QMainWindow.__init__(self)

        # the user interface, consisting of a progress bar above a plain
        # text edit, which logs all actions.
        container = QWidget(self)
        container.setLayout(QVBoxLayout(container))
        self.setCentralWidget(container)
        progressbar = QProgressBar(container)
        container.layout().addWidget(progressbar)
        log = QPlainTextEdit(container)
        container.layout().addWidget(log)

        # the actual worker thread
        counter = Counter(100, self)

        # an action to quit the windows
        exit = QAction(QIcon.fromTheme('application-exit'), 'exit', self)

        # add two actions to start and stop the worker to the toolbar of the
        # main window
        start_counting = QAction(QIcon.fromTheme('media-playback-start'),
                                 'Start counting', self)
        stop_counting = QAction(QIcon.fromTheme('media-playback-stop'),
                                'Stop counting', self)
        # initially no counter runs, so we can disable the stop action
        stop_counting.setEnabled(False)

        # add all actions to a toolbar
        actions = self.addToolBar('Actions')
        actions.addAction(exit)
        actions.addSeparator()
        actions.addAction(start_counting)
        actions.addAction(stop_counting)

        # quit the application, if the quit action is triggered
        exit.triggered.connect(QApplication.instance().quit)

        # start and stop the counter, if the corresponding actions are
        # triggered.
        start_counting.triggered.connect(counter.start)
        stop_counting.triggered.connect(counter.stop)

        # adjust the minimum and the maximum of the progress bar, if
        # necessary.  Not really required in this snippet, but added for the
        # purpose of demonstrating it
        counter.minimumChanged.connect(progressbar.setMinimum)
        counter.maximumChanged.connect(progressbar.setMaximum)

        # switch the enabled states of the actions according to whether the
        # worker is running or not
        counter.started.connect(partial(start_counting.setEnabled, False))
        counter.started.connect(partial(stop_counting.setEnabled, True))
        counter.finished.connect(partial(start_counting.setEnabled, True))
        counter.finished.connect(partial(stop_counting.setEnabled, False))

        # update the progess bar continuously
        counter.progress.connect(progressbar.setValue)

        # log all actions in our logging widget
        counter.started.connect(
            partial(self.statusBar().showMessage, 'Counting'))
        counter.finished.connect(partial(self.statusBar().showMessage, 'Done'))
        # log a forced stop
        stop_counting.triggered.connect(partial(log.appendPlainText,
                                                'Stopped'))
        # log all counted values
        counter.progress.connect(lambda v: log.appendPlainText(str(v)))

        # and finally show the current state in the status bar.
        counter.started.connect(partial(log.appendPlainText, 'Counting'))
        counter.finished.connect(partial(log.appendPlainText, 'Done'))
